Carrot achar /Pickled Carrot

Ingredients:

·       2 big carrots thinly sliced

·       1 tablespoon ginger thinly sliced

·       2 tablespoon of garlic thinly sliced

·       10 green chillies thinly sliced (Adjust to your spice level)

·       2 tablespoon of Sesame oil /Gingellyoil  /Nellenna

·       1teaspoon mustard seeds

·       Salt to taste

·       ½ cup of vinegar

Directions:

·       Heat oil, on medium, shallow saucepan, crackle mustard seeds, throw in ginger, garlic, green chillies; cook them for one minute. Add carrots, sprinkle some salt and blend gently; turn off heat immediately. Pour vinegar and mix quickly.

·       Transfer to a bowl and let it rest aside for about 30 minutes.

·       Serve it with rice, burger, flat bread, and subway sandwich .(I served this with chicken biriyani and it vanished in seconds..)
